  19. Key West Quail-dove

    Key West Quail-dove

    Key West Quail-dove (Geotrygon chrysia) Photographed at Laguna Tortuguero Natural Reserve with a spring fed lake with wooded hills of Atlantic lowland rainforest at ca. 1-7 m (3.3-23.0 ft) in elevation. Situated between Vega Baja and Manat, west of San Juan, Puerto Rico, USA.
